You will send one synthetic QoS 1 JSON message through broker.emqx.io:1883, then use Trace to confirm the outgoing and incoming PUBLISH rows and both matching PUBACK rows.
Use a unique temporary Topic because the public Broker is shared. Stop rather than switching endpoints if it is unavailable.
Send this single paragraph to the Agent connected to Mqttable:
Main prompt
Use the connected Mqttable MCP tools to send one QoS 1 JSON message through broker.emqx.io:1883 and confirm both PUBLISH directions with their PUBACKs in Trace. Choose isolated temporary names, preserve existing configuration, and report the exact cleanup list.
The Agent chooses temporary names, creates only isolated test objects, leaves existing configuration unchanged, and returns the exact object list in its completed report for cleanup.
After a successful run, confirm these signals in Mqttable:

One QoS 1 round trip produces two PUBLISH directions and two successful acknowledgements.
If any success signal is missing, stop without expanding the scope and use Troubleshooting.
